Robust Industrial District Targets 'Western Hydrogen Valley' by 2027 with 20 Billion Yuan Output

By HUXIN LUO|Jul 07,2024

Chongqing—Qin Changde, secretary of the CPC Chongqing Jiulongpo District Committee, stated on July 5 that efforts are focused on developing the Chongqing Hub Port Industrial Park to support the New International Land-Sea Trade Corridor (ILSTC). The region's strong industrial base and manufacturing sector continuously enhance urban quality, highlighting its international charm.

Jiulongpo has played a significant role since the Hanyang Arsenal relocated to Chongqing in the 1930s as an economically strong district with a robust industrial base and a hub for innovation. 

Over the past century, the district has developed 32 out of the 41 major industrial categories and hosts 408 municipal-level or higher innovation platforms. It is home to over 260,000 businesses, the largest number in Chongqing.

Jiulongpo is upgrading three parks: Huanglian Port Industrial New City, Light Alloy Industrial Park, and Ecological Science and Innovation Industrial Park. It also adds six more parks for hydrogen energy, aerospace, equipment manufacturing, specialized innovation, corporate innovation, and industrial incubation, forming the "One Port and Nine Parks" industrial structure.

Huanglian Port will launch in August, focusing on port processing exports, high-end services, and large-scale logistics. The development includes a bulk commodity trading center, a metal processing base, and an intelligent warehousing center, aiming for an annual cargo throughput of 1.7 million tons and a production value of 5 billion yuan (approx. USD 688.02 million).

The Light Alloy Industrial Park hosts 33  large-scale industrial enterprises, including Southwest Aluminum (Group) Co., Ltd., which plans a 20 billion yuan (USD 2.75 billion) capacity expansion. The future focus will remain on the aerospace and transportation sectors to develop a new materials industrial hub.

The Hydrogen Energy Equipment and Storage Industrial Park, including major players like Bosch, aims to establish a national-level base for hydrogen-powered commercial vehicles by 2027, targeting a 20 billion yuan output, shaping the "Western Hydrogen Valley."

Qin said that Jiulongpo has earmarked 25.88 million square meters of urban areas for redevelopment, aiming to enhance residents' quality of life and highlight Jiulongpo's distinctive charm, and completion is scheduled for 2027.

"Nostalgia is the root of hometowns, while the bustle of the market is the soul of the neighborhood," said Li Shun, Deputy Secretary of the CPC Chongqing Jiulongpo District Committee and District Mayor. "Minzhucun is a gem hidden in the city's old alleys, its radiance brought forth by urban renewal."

Minzhucun community. (Photo/Jiulongpo District)

Li emphasized the revitalization of Minzhucun in the historic district through comprehensive renovations, focusing on enhancing safety, improving services, and preserving Jiulongpo's industrial heritage and Chongqing culture. Minzhucun's urban renewal now draws about 60 million visitors each year.

He also added efforts to support industrial markets, revive old-town traditional brands, and foster a variety of snack and beverage stalls. This blend of traditional and modern elements highlights the allure of the new urban landscape.
